Output 815317f62c5ec7064a6ed13114564a084bcda732024708d94349e641b4afe6d9:1

value
2609000
script pubkey
OP_0 OP_PUSHBYTES_20 86de4b0bf0bdf7036e20ec4f4a3329ede124ac5c
address
ltc1qsm0ykzlshhmsxm3qa3855vefahsjftzucwkfec
transaction
815317f62c5ec7064a6ed13114564a084bcda732024708d94349e641b4afe6d9
spent
true